This painting looks like a faint sketch. The colors are pale—mostly gray, white, and a little blue. Tiny marks cover the top half, like a distant city or crowd. Below, a few small shapes sit alone. The artist left most of the canvas bare. It feels unfinished, like a quick idea jotted down. Want to see more work like this? Check out Hedda Sterne.
